Output 6684485853ffaed060faadefa380b0b74e2bdd73b581b08b886f94ea00858c26:3

value
377280658
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 63ce846c96622f4aa66e2e9add53922d465a5594 OP_EQUALVERIFY OP_CHECKSIG
address
1A6jJ4gfY1PQpRxmiwfKPXmFjUny41cnnf
transaction
6684485853ffaed060faadefa380b0b74e2bdd73b581b08b886f94ea00858c26
spent
true